Tl-the contact owns a 2015 Acura Tlx. The contact stated that while driving approximately 5 mph, there was a loss of power steering with the illumination of the warning indicator. The steering wheel became difficult to maneuver. The engine was turned off however, after restarting the vehicle resumed normally. The failure recurred three times. The vehicle was taken to the dealer, who informed that the steering linkage was not faulty. The contact mentioned that the vehicle was pending to be taken back to the dealer for a second diagnosis. The manufacturer was not notified of the failure. The approximate failure mileage was 6,315. Js.
